Behind the Palace of the Governors in Santa Fe — the oldest state capital in the United States, founded in 1610 — the New Mexico History Museum traces the layered story of a place that passed through indigenous, Spanish, Mexican, and American hands before becoming a state in 1912. That compressed, contested history is the reason to go.
